Screen Capture Professional Edition Description
Screen Capture Professional Edition is a simple-to-use program that can automatically save all frames that you grab, thus allowing you to take multiple screenshots quickly. It can be seamlessly handled, even by less skilled users.
After a brief and uneventful installation procedure, you are greeted by a standard window with a plain layout, where a short help file explains every step of the process.
You can change the default output directory and format (JPG or BMP), establish a counter for frames, as well as insert a base name for all saved snapshots. From this point on, you can minimize Screen Capture Professional Edition to the taskbar or system tray area.
Henceforth, you can press the Printscreen key on your keyboard, which triggers the automatic save of each new frame. There's also an option available that lets you capture only the frame of the foreground active window, as long as you hold down the Alt key when pressing the Printscreen key.
It is also possible to set the program to automatically run at system startup and to minimize to the system tray at app initialization, assign a sound for each shot-grabbing event, convert BMPs to JPGs, open Display Properties, to change desktop wallpaper options, as well as to restore all screen capture settings to their default values.
Screen Capture Professional Edition runs on a very low quantity of CPU and system memory, has a good response time and works well, without hanging, crashing or popping up error dialogs. On the downside, it does not integrate a feature for capturing an area of the screen, and you cannot reconfigure keyboard shortcuts. We must also take into account the fact that Screen Capture Professional Edition has not been updated for a very long time.
